    Ministry of Energy resolves most power outages in Kumasi and Greater Accra

    The Ministry of Energy and Green Transition has announced that nearly all causes of recent power outages in Kumasi and parts of Accra including Achimota, Tantra Hill, Dodowa, Tesano and surrounding areas have been resolved.

    In a statement released by the Ministry’s spokesperson, Richmond Rockson, noted that the technical team is still addressing remaining challenges in sections of Tema, Adenta and Lakeside.

    Outside these areas, power supply has been largely stable.

    The Ministry reassured all electricity consumers that it remains committed to providing a consistent and reliable power supply across the country.

    Officials emphasised that efforts are ongoing to prevent further disruptions and to maintain stability in the national grid.
